The main difference to recognize is that the nourishment profession isn't regulated in Australia. This means that technically, any individual can call themselves a 'nutritional expert', while you should have an accepted dietetics certification to be a dietitian.

The primary differences are the kind of study that has actually been finished by each professional, and the guidelines attached to each title. A dietitian has fulfilled the nationwide and international requirements for specialist regulations. Dietitians are the only nourishment experts to be regulated by legislation, and they are regulated by an ethical code (a lot like doctors are) to make sure that they constantly work to the greatest standard.

-1

On the other hand, somebody that has the title of a nutritional expert is not protected by legislation in numerous nations, and it is not a controlled term. All dietitians are considered to be nutritional experts; however, nutritionists without a dietetics qualification can not take on the specialised role of a dietitian. For a person to end up being a signed up dietitian, they require to have actually completed a 4 year college level in Nutrition and Dietetics, or a 3-year scientific research degree followed by a Masters Degree in Nourishment.
